Summary

This position is located in the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au's Office of Enforcement. Enforcement's mission is to consistently and effectively enforce Federal consumer financial laws to protect consumers from harm, including through investigations, litigation, and by partnering with other federal and state agencies.

Responsibilities

As an Operations Analyst, you will:
  • Work with other administrative staff in ensuring all operational and administrative functions adequately serve the needs of Enforcement staff. Implements and assesses administrative policy, operations, and procedures throughout Enforcement.
  • Ensure compliance with records management policies, processes, and procedures.
  • Work with other operational and administrative staff, Enforcement staff, and external parties to identify and address logistical needs associated with litigation. Provides guidance to individuals and groups on policies, systems, and processes.
  • Provide administrative support to the Enforcement Director and specified senior leadership, including making necessary travel arrangements, managing calendars, arranging meetings, and compiling materials.
